How to Dress for Success in the Sizzling Days of Summer

<p><img class&equals;"aligncenter size-full wp-image-7575" src&equals;"https&colon;&sol;&sol;www&period;collegecareerlife&period;net&sol;wp-content&sol;uploads&sol;2014&sol;02&sol;womenbus&period;png" alt&equals;"womenbus" width&equals;"336" height&equals;"241" &sol;><&sol;p>&NewLine;<p><em>by Vicky Oliver<&sol;em><&sol;p>&NewLine;<p>This summer&comma; as college grads peddle their freshly earned degrees into prime positions in the skilled workforce&comma; they may come up against unwritten rules of decorum when it comes to workplace fashion&period; In the professional world&comma; appearance matters&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p>With their impressive resumes in hand&comma; college grads hoping to enter the job market have rosy prospects now that the economic recovery has employers back in hiring mode&period; Still&comma; grads who dress the part&&num;8211&semi;even as the thermometer pushes triple digits&&num;8211&semi;have a <em>much<&sol;em> better chance at landing a job&period; Once on the job&comma; maintaining their professional appearance will help them excel in it&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p>But dressing the part in the summer months has its challenges&&num;8211&semi;especially when the uniform on the quad has been flip flops&comma; short shorts and crop tops&period; Leave this wardrobe for the weekend&period; Not only will the appropriate choice of workplace attire help you look professional&comma; it will help you <em>feel<&sol;em> professional&period; Dress for the part&comma; and supervisors and workmates will take you more seriously&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p>When planning your summer workplace wardrobe&comma; consciously take a more modest approach&period; Even in the scorching summertime&comma; keep these criteria in mind when making fashion choices for the office&colon;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p><strong>Use Your Head&period;<&sol;strong> Those days of putting brightly colored streaks in your hair before heading out to a three-day music festival are behind you&period; Don&&num;8217&semi;t do anything radical that can&&num;8217&semi;t be undone before returning to the office <span data-term&equals;"goog&lowbar;1608257693">on Monday<&sol;span>&period; Loud hair colors or outrageous hairstyles will label you a wild child in the corporate world&period; Meanwhile&comma; pinning your tresses into a bun or elegant twist can do double duty by keeping you cool <em>and<&sol;em> giving you a neat&comma; business-ready look&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p>Also&comma; take out those nose&comma; eyebrow or lip piercings&period; With earrings&comma; you&&num;8217&semi;ll want to opt for small hoops or short dangles over long ones&period; True&comma; office fashion tends toward the homogenized&comma; but eyewear is one place you can show your fashion flair&period; Glasses wearers in many professions opt for the funky over the conservative&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p><strong>Eschew the Shoulders&period;<&sol;strong> Any expanse of flesh looks out of place in an office setting&comma; and this includes bare shoulders&period; Only choose a sleeveless dress or blouse if you intend to wear a suit jacket with it&period; A crisp cotton shirt is always fitting when it&&num;8217&semi;s too hot for a jacket&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p>A light jacket with rolled or elbow-length sleeves has a summery feel&period; Fortunately&comma; most corporate offices are air-conditioned and you&&num;8217&semi;ll appreciate having that extra layer while indoors&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p><strong>Don&&num;8217&semi;t Knock the Knees&period;<&sol;strong> A skirt or dress that lands just above the knee is standard office attire and can help keep you cool&period; Be sure not to show too much thigh&period; Conversely&comma; maxi skirts or dresses lean too far toward the casual&period; And&comma; speaking of casual&comma; never wear shorts unless you&&num;8217&semi;re at the staff picnic&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p>In many office settings&comma; it&&num;8217&semi;s unacceptable to show up without nylons covering the legs&period; If your work culture is strictly professional&comma; don&&num;8217&semi;t go without&&num;8211&semi;even if it means putting them on and taking them off in the bathroom so you don&&num;8217&semi;t swelter during your commute&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p><strong>Know when to expose toes&period;<&sol;strong> Sandals don&&num;8217&semi;t cut it in most work environments&period; If you do expose the toes&comma; make sure to keep up with your pedicures&comma; and choose a subtle nail polish color&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;<p>Choose shoes with the heel height below three inches&period; Tottering around in stilettos is unacceptable in the workplace&period; And&comma; even if it&&num;8217&semi;s Casual <span data-term&equals;"goog&lowbar;1608257694">Friday<&sol;span>&comma; stay away from any footwear with rubber in it&&num;8211&semi;I&&num;8217&semi;m talking tennis shoes&comma;
